  • Algo 3226, - 4 - Introduction The 3226 Trunk Port FXO Doorphone connects to an FXO port of a gateway device, loop start trunk port of a telephone system, or a traditional POTS telephone When a visitor presses the Door Station call button, the 3226 Doorphone will ring into the FXO port, trunk port, or telephone which, when answered, will provide hands-free communication with the visitor and door opening capability. The 3226 Doorphone includes a Control Unit, Door Station, and Power Supply.   • Algo 3226, - 9 - Programming & Conguration The 3226 Trunk Port FXO Doorphone may be programmed either by DTMF or through software using the USB connection on the 3226 Controller. To enter Program Mode via the DTMF interface, dial **00 followed by the four digit password if congured (there is no password by default). The password may be entered or changed via the USB interface. After completing programming, return onhook to exit programming mode before testing the new settings, as the audio path to the speaker is disabled while in programming mode.   • Algo 3226, - 13 - Door or Gate Control Basics Door control contacts are provided from the Doorphone Controller and are typically used for door strike activation or gate control. For security, the door control relay is located in the Controller to avoid entry by tampering. The Door Station dry contact output (OUT) may be congured for ‘low security’ gate control requiring a low current dry contact.   • Algo 3226, - 14 - Power Supply The Doorphone Controller provides an auxiliary 24 V 0.3 A power supply which is suitable for common types of door strikes. If more current or a different voltage is required, then the customer must provide a matching power supply for the electric strike or magnetic lock. Maximum switching capability of the door control contacts is 1 A 30 V. The Door Control relay may also be congured for alternate functionality including In-Use, Ring, and Call Button Press.

  • - 15 - Connections and Lights Auxiliary Dry Contact Outputs Both the Doorphone Controller and Door Station provide a dry contact output for connection to auxiliary devices. Maximum switching capacity is 30 V 50 mA. Default operations are as follows: • Doorphone Controller Output = In-Use (commonly used for camera control) • Door Station Output = Call Button Press

  • Algo 3226, - 19 - Conguration Tool The USB Conguration Tool is a Windows software alternative to the DTMF programming method described earlier in this Guide. To use the Tool, rst attach the supplied USB cable between the computer and the 3226, then install and run the software from the CD. Note that the USB Conguration Tool can also be downloaded from Algo’s website at www.algosolutions.com/3226 After installation, the program can be accessed by going to Start > All Programs > Algo > 3226 > Conguration Tool.
